Hi everyone, first time poster here. I've been on a long course of antibiotic blends including: Ketek, Levaquin, Biaxin, Doxy, Mepron, Malaron, Zithro...think that's it turn for almost two years now. Most of my symptoms are gone. I had severe fatigue, migranes, and stomach problems. I'm still having severe brain fog and depersonalization that I've recently realized might be caused by anxiety. Since I've been on treatment for so long and almost all my other symptoms are not problems anymore, is this still being caused by my condition (lyme/co infections)? I live really close to my doctor and it's easy to get an appointment with her. I saw her 3 months ago and I mentioned I still had brain fog, difficulty concentrating, short term memory, thinking, speaking, and writing fluently (as you see in the paragraph). In the recent months since the appointment I've been very busy and stressed with work and moving and it (brainfog) has gotten almost as bad as before I started treatment 2 years ago. Is this related to my lyme, bart, and babesia? Has anyone else experienced this? Advice? Comments? Suggestions? Currently on Doxy, Mepron, and Malarone 3 times a day. What should I expect to hear from my lyme specialist when I make the appointment? Last appointment went very well, I was feeling the best I had felt in years but still had some lingering brainfog but no fatigue that I mentioned to him. I didn't say anything about anxiety because I didn't think I had it but after reading more about it's clear to me that I do, but I'm not a doctor. Thanks!

My feelings of being detached from myself, others and life - apathy- was from bartonella.
I thought it was all lyme but after treating bartonella I feel much better, more motivated and energized. Only trouble is the treatment left me with muscle damage. what you describe sound like bart - anxiety and depersonalization You might need to tweek your treatment a little to attack the bart.
